# GoonScape
|
||||
|
||||
A multiplayer isometric game inspired by Oldschool RuneScape, built with Go and Raylib.
|
||||
|
||||

|
||||
|
||||
## Features
|
||||
|
||||
- 3D isometric world with height-mapped terrain
|
||||
- Multiplayer support with client-server architecture
|
||||
- Pathfinding and click-to-move navigation
|
||||
- Global chat system with floating messages
|
||||
- Multiple character models
|
||||
- Background music
|
||||
|
||||
## Prerequisites
|
||||
|
||||
- Go 1.23 or higher
|
||||
- Raylib dependencies (see [raylib-go](https://github.com/gen2brain/raylib-go#requirements))
|
||||
|
||||
## Installation
|
||||
|
||||
1. Clone the repository:
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
git clone https://gitea.boner.be/bdnugget/goonscape.git
|
||||
cd goonscape
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
2. Install dependencies:
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
go mod tidy
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
3. Build and run:
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
go run main.go
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
## Controls
|
||||
|
||||
- **Mouse Click**: Move to location
|
||||
- **T**: Open chat
|
||||
- **Enter**: Send chat message
|
||||
- **Escape**: Cancel chat/Close game (it does both of these at the same time so gg)
|
||||
- **Arrow Keys**: Rotate camera
|
||||
- **Mouse Wheel**: Zoom in/out
|
||||
|
||||
## Configuration
|
||||
|
||||
Server connection can be configured using command-line flags:
|
||||
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
# Connect to default server (boner.be:6969)
|
||||
go run main.go
|
||||
|
||||
# Connect to local server
|
||||
go run main.go -local
|
||||
|
||||
# Connect to specific server
|
||||
go run main.go -addr somehost # Uses somehost:6969
|
||||
go run main.go -addr somehost:6970 # Uses somehost:6970
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
Note: The `-local` flag is a shorthand for `-addr localhost:6969` and cannot be used together with `-addr`.
|
||||
|
||||
## Building Release Binaries
|
||||
|
||||
The project uses Docker to create consistent builds across platforms. To build release binaries:
|
||||
|
||||
1. Build the Docker image (only needed once):
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
sudo docker build -t goonscape-builder -f Dockerfile.build .
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
2. Create release builds:
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
sudo docker run -v $(pwd):/build goonscape-builder
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
This will create zip files in the `build` directory for:
|
||||
- Windows (64-bit): `goonscape-windows-amd64-v1.0.0.zip`
|
||||
- Linux (64-bit): `goonscape-linux-amd64-v1.0.0.zip`
|
||||
|
||||
Each zip contains the binary and all required assets.
|
||||
|
||||
## Development
|
||||
|
||||
The project uses Protocol Buffers for network communication. If you modify the `.proto` files, regenerate the Go code with:
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
protoc --go_out=. goonserver/actions/actions.proto
|
||||
```
